Used BMW 3 Series Estate cars for sale

Loading...
Make (any)
Model (any)
Min price (any)
Max price (any)

BMW, 3 Series

2024 - 320d MHT M Sport 5dr Step Auto [Pro Pack]

19
Low Mileage
£36,398
  • 2L
  • 7.3kMiles
  • Diesel
  • Auto
  • Body StyleEstate

Arnold Clark Kirkcaldy BMW

01592 802402 *
4.6/5 Stars

BMW, 3 Series

2024 - 320d MHT M Sport 5dr Step Auto

19
£35,998
  • 2L
  • 9.6kMiles
  • Diesel
  • Auto
  • Body StyleEstate

Arnold Clark Vauxhall (Glenrothes)

01592 803918 *
4.6/5 Stars

BMW, 3 Series

2019 - 320d xDrive M Sport 5dr Step Auto

22
£18,400
Finance available £357 pm
  • 2L
  • 94kMiles
  • Diesel
  • Semi Auto
  • Body StyleEstate

Automoto UK Ltd

BMW, 3 Series

2013 (13) - 2.0 320d M Sport Touring Euro 5 (s/s) 5dr

39
Low Mileage
£8,981
Finance available £178 pm
  • 2L
  • 79.1kMiles
  • Diesel
  • Manual
  • Body StyleEstate

Eye Green Cars

01733 794296 *
3.7/5 Stars

BMW, 3 Series

2014 (64) - 320D M SPORT TOURING 5-Door

70
Low Mileage
£15,995
Finance available £335 pm
  • 2L
  • 32kMiles
  • Diesel
  • Auto
  • Body StyleEstate

St Michaels Garage Millen Road

BMW, 3 Series

2021 - 330e xDrive Sport Pro 5dr Step Auto

19
£17,498
  • 2L
  • 95.3kMiles
  • Hybrid
  • Auto
  • Body StyleEstate

Arnold Clark Warrington Motorstore/Renault/Dacia/Vanstore

01925 917350 *
4.6/5 Stars

BMW, 3 Series

2010 - 320d [184] Sport Plus Edition 5dr Estate

15
Reduced
£4,799
Finance available £85 pm
  • 2L
  • 86kMiles
  • Diesel
  • Manual
  • Body StyleEstate

Low Cost Vans

BMW, 3 Series

2013 (63) - 2.0 320d M Sport Touring Auto Euro 5 (s/s) 5dr

97
£6,495
Finance available £123 pm
  • 2L
  • 136.3kMiles
  • Diesel
  • Auto
  • Body StyleEstate

Right Hand Motor Ltd

BMW, 3 Series

2017 (17) - 3.0 340i M Sport Touring 5dr Petrol Auto Euro 6 (s/s) (326 ps)

29
Low Mileage
£24,200
Finance available £477 pm
  • 3L
  • 46.1kMiles
  • Petrol
  • Auto
  • Body StyleEstate

Hammond Cars Norwich

01603 937224 *
4.5/5 Stars

BMW, 3 Series

2017 (17) - 2.0 320d ED Plus Touring Euro 6 (s/s) 5dr

16
Reduced
£6,289
Finance available £118 pm
  • 2L
  • 141kMiles
  • Diesel
  • Manual
  • Body StyleEstate

BMW, 3 Series

2015 (65) - 2.0 318d Sport Touring Euro 6 (s/s) 5dr

28
£5,795
Finance available £107 pm
  • 2L
  • 135.3kMiles
  • Diesel
  • Manual
  • Body StyleEstate

Bluemoon Motors LTD

020 3893 4290 *
5/5 Stars

BMW, 3 Series

2024 - 320i M Sport 5dr Step Auto

57
Reduced
£32,032
  • 2L
  • 11.6kMiles
  • Petrol
  • Semi Auto
  • Body StyleEstate

Marshall BMW Bournemouth

BMW, 3 Series

2024 - 320i M Sport 5dr Step Auto

19
Low Mileage
£34,998
  • 2L
  • 4kMiles
  • Petrol
  • Auto
  • Body StyleEstate

Arnold Clark Fiat Motorstore Jeep Abarth (Oldbury)

0121 516 6056 *
4.6/5 Stars

BMW, 3 Series

2011 (11) - 2.0 320d SE Touring Euro 5 (s/s) 5dr

42
Low Mileage
£4,195
Finance available £71 pm
  • 2L
  • 102kMiles
  • Diesel
  • Manual
  • Body StyleEstate

Rogiet Cars

BMW, 3 Series

2022 (22) - 2.0 330e 12kWh M Sport Touring 5dr Petrol Plug-in Hybrid Auto Euro 6 (s/s)

50
£17,699
  • 2L
  • 86.1kMiles
  • Hybrid
  • Auto
  • Body StyleEstate

Affordable Cars Prestige Car Supermarket

BMW, 3 Series

2015 (65) - 2.0 Diesel 320d M Sport Touring Auto 5dr Estate Euro 6

21
Reduced
£6,995
Finance available £134 pm
  • 2L
  • 93kMiles
  • Diesel
  • Auto
  • Body StyleEstate

TM UK TRADING LTD Birmingham